"sømme" meaning in Danish

See sømme in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Verb

IPA: /sœmə/, [ˈsœmə], [ˈsœmm̩]
Etymology: From Old Norse seyma (“to stud”) (rare), from Proto-Germanic *saumijaną (“to sew, seam”), cognate with German säumen, Dutch zomen. Derived from the noun *saumaz (“stitch, seam”) (Danish søm). Etymology: From Old Norse sœma (“to honour, be content, beseem”), from Proto-Germanic *sōmijaną (“to fit”), cognate with Old English sēman (“to reconcile”) (English seem is borrowed from Old Norse). Derived form the adjective *sōmiz (“suitable”). The modern Danish reflexive construction may be influenced by the unrelated German sich ziemen.
